diff --git a/support/testing/tests/package/test_ltp_testsuite.py b/support/testing/tests/package/test_ltp_testsuite.py
new file mode 100644
index 0000000000..a85ceb35a6
--- /dev/null
+++ b/support/testing/tests/package/test_ltp_testsuite.py
@@ -0,0 +1,39 @@
+import os
+
+import infra.basetest
+
+
+class TestLtpTestsuite(infra.basetest.BRTest):
+ config = infra.basetest.BASIC_TOOLCHAIN_CONFIG + \
+ """
+ BR2_PACKAGE_LTP_TESTSUITE=y
+ BR2_TARGET_ROOTFS_EXT2=y
+ BR2_TARGET_ROOTFS_EXT2_4=y
+ BR2_TARGET_ROOTFS_EXT2_SIZE="600M"
+ # BR2_TARGET_ROOTFS_TAR is not set
+ """
+
+ def test_run(self):
+ drive = os.path.join(self.builddir, "images", "rootfs.ext4")
+ self.emulator.boot(arch="armv5",
+ kernel="builtin",
+ kernel_cmdline=["rootwait", "root=/dev/sda"],
+ options=["-drive", f"file={drive},if=scsi,format=raw"])
+ self.emulator.login()
+
+ # We run a reduced number of tests (read syscall tests) for a
+ # fast execution. See "runltp --help" for option details.
+ cmd = "/usr/lib/ltp-testsuite/runltp"
+ cmd += " -p -q"
+ cmd += " -s ^read0[0-9]*"
+ cmd += " -l /tmp/ltp.log"
+ cmd += " -o /tmp/ltp.output"
+ cmd += " -C /tmp/ltp.failed"
+ cmd += " -T /tmp/ltp.tconf"
+ self.assertRunOk(cmd)
+
+ # We print the LTP run log and check there was zero failure in
+ # our test selection.
+ out, ret = self.emulator.run("cat /tmp/ltp.log")
+ self.assertEqual(ret, 0)
+ self.assertIn("Total Failures: 0", out)

The primary intent of this test is to check the Buildroot package recipe
is able to compile the ltp-testsuite correctly and install it on target
properly to be functional. It will be also useful when updating the
package.
This is for this reason I propose only one architecture (the default
armv5), with a very limited test set, to make sure compilation and
execution will be fast.
Conversely, this test is NOT aiming to fully test a given Kernel
version on Qemu. Buildroot is already testing that qemu_*_defconfig
are booting and reaching the user-space login.
What did you have in mind exactly? Testing more extensively a
specific defconfig? This could be done outside the Buildroot Gitlab CI,
for example, by a defconfig maintainer?

While this above is OK, some notes:
1) Many LTP tests require LTPROOT environment variable (to access some data files),
e.g.:
export LTPROOT="/usr/lib/ltp-testsuite"
See https://linux-test-project.readthedocs.io/en/latest/users/setup_tests.html
It looks to me that infra.emulator.Emulator does not support inserting
environment variables via os.environ.
2) runltp old script has been deprecated, kirk is the replacement:
https://github.com/linux-test-project/kirk
Currently kirk supports few testing frameworks: LTP, kselftests and liburing.
While kirk can be run o SUT (like runltp), the best usage is to run it on the
host. It supports testing via starting QEMU VM, SSH and not yet stable LTX
backend.
Due the above I'd like to add kirk host package to Buildroot.

Starting via Qemu is possibly annoying because then we no longer control how
QEMU is booted. SSH could be interesting, but currently the image doesn't have
an SSH server by default. So I think running kirk in the test environment
directly is probably the easiest for us.
